2JOC Ligase date Mar 06, 2007
title Mouse Itch 3rd Domain Phosphorylated In T30
authors M.J.Macias, A.Z.Shaw, P.Martin-Malpartida, B.Morales, L.Ruiz, X.R Espain, F.Yraola, M.Royo
compound source
Molecule: Itchy E3 Ubiquitin Protein Ligase
Chain: A
Fragment: Ww 3 Domain, Sequence Database Residues 399-432
Ec: 6.3.2.-
Engineered: Yes
Synthetic: Yes
Other_details: The Peptide Was Chemically Synthesized. The Of The Peptide Is Naturally Found In Mus Musculus (Mouse).
methodSolution NMR
ligand TPO enzyme Ligase E.C.6.3.2 BRENDA
Primary referenceNMR structural studies of the ItchWW3 domain reveal that phosphorylation at T30 inhibits the interaction with PPxY-containing ligands., Morales B, Ramirez-Espain X, Shaw AZ, Martin-Malpartida P, Yraola F, Sanchez-Tillo E, Farrera C, Celada A, Royo M, Macias MJ, Structure. 2007 Apr;15(4):473-83. PMID:17437719
